Bitcoin Stalls at $64,000 as Gold and US Stocks Rally
Bitcoin remained stuck near $64,000 on Wednesday, underperforming gold and US equities as investors favored traditional safe-haven and risk assets.
Gold surged 2.8% to $4,213 per ounce, its highest level in six weeks, supported by renewed Chinese demand. China-listed gold ETFs recorded 14 consecutive days of inflows, while the country’s central bank continued adding to its reserves.

Crypto Whales Accumulate as Market Nears Possible Bottom
Large holders increased their Bitcoin, Ether and XRP balances during the market downturn, suggesting that major investors are absorbing supply ahead of a possible bottom, according to CryptoQuant.
Bitcoin whale holdings, excluding exchanges and mining pools, rose from 2.87 million BTC in December 2025 to about 3.06 million BTC, with accumulation accelerating after Bitcoin fell below $60,000 in June.
